What is a Brother Drum Unit?
A Brother drum unit is a vital component in laser printers. Unlike ink cartridges, which contain liquid ink, the drum unit holds the dry toner powder and transfers it onto the paper during printing. It functions as a carrier for the toner, providing consistent and high-quality prints each time.
The Importance of the Drum Unit
The drum unit is responsible for producing sharp, clear images and text. If the drum is worn out or damaged, you may notice streaks, smudges, or faded prints. Therefore, understanding when to replace your Brother drum unit can make a significant difference in maintaining print quality.
Signs That Your Brother Drum Unit Needs Replacement
Knowing the signs that indicate the need to replace your drum unit can save you from frustrating printing issues. Here are some common indicators:
- Faded Prints: If your documents appear washed out or lack clarity, it could be time for a new drum unit.
- Streaks or Lines on Pages: Unwanted marks or lines on printed materials are often a sign of a failing drum.
- Color Issues: For color printers, color misalignment or incorrect hues may indicate drum problems.
How to Replace Your Brother Drum Unit
Replacing your Brother drum unit is a straightforward process that can be done at home. Follow these steps to ensure a smooth replacement:
Step 1: Gather Your Supplies
Before you begin, make sure you have a replacement drum unit ready. You can purchase an authentic Brother drum unit for optimal performance.
Step 2: Turn Off the Printer
For safety, turn off your printer and unplug it to avoid any electrical issues during the replacement.
Step 3: Remove the Toner Cartridge
Open the printer's front cover and carefully remove the toner cartridge. This might vary depending on your specific Brother printer model.
Step 4: Take Out the Old Drum Unit
Remove the old drum unit by gently pulling it out of the printer.
Step 5: Install the New Drum Unit
Insert the new drum unit where the old one was located. Make sure it clicks securely into place.
Step 6: Reinsert the Toner Cartridge
Place the toner cartridge back into the newly installed drum unit and close the printer's front cover.
Step 7: Test Print
Turn on your printer, and print a test page to ensure everything is working correctly.
